A plush pillow is designed to provide a soft, cloud-like sleeping experience while still maintaining adequate support for the head, neck, and shoulders. Unlike traditional firm pillows, plush pillows balance comfort and structure, which is essential for reducing pressure points and improving overall sleep posture.
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Fill Material | Commonly made from premium down, down alternative, shredded memory foam, or microfiber to achieve a soft yet supportive feel. |
| Loft & Thickness | Medium to high loft levels that adapt to various sleeping positions. |
| Support Level | Soft yet supportive, ideal for side and back sleepers who prefer a cozy cradle for the head and neck. |
| Breathability | High-quality plush pillows are often designed with breathable fabrics to regulate temperature and reduce night sweats. |
| Hypoallergenic Options | Many plush pillows feature hypoallergenic covers and fills, making them suitable for sensitive sleepers. |
Unlike firmer pillows, plush pillows gently contour around your head, creating a sensation similar to sleeping on a soft cloud. This makes them especially appealing to people who prioritize comfort over rigid support.
Quality sleep is not just about duration — it’s about comfort and proper spinal alignment. Plush pillows play an essential role in achieving both.
A plush pillow supports the natural curve of your neck and helps maintain alignment between your head and spine. This is particularly important for side and back sleepers, as improper alignment can lead to stiffness and chronic discomfort.
The soft fill of plush pillows reduces stress on the pressure points around your shoulders and neck. When you sink into a plush pillow, the material distributes weight evenly, minimizing discomfort and preventing tension buildup.
High-quality plush pillows often incorporate breathable covers and temperature-regulating fills. This allows better airflow, which helps prevent overheating — an essential factor for people prone to night sweats.
Side Sleepers: Plush pillows provide enough loft to fill the gap between the head and shoulder, keeping the neck aligned.
Back Sleepers: They cradle the neck while preventing the head from tilting too far backward.
Combination Sleepers: Plush pillows offer adaptive comfort, making them suitable for those who change positions throughout the night.
Choosing the right plush pillow can be overwhelming given the variety available. Here are the most important factors to evaluate before making a purchase:
The filling determines the softness, support, and durability of the pillow:
Down: Offers unmatched softness and a luxurious feel but may require more maintenance.
Down Alternative: Hypoallergenic and affordable, ideal for allergy sufferers.
Shredded Memory Foam: Combines plush comfort with customizable firmness.
Microfiber Fill: Lightweight and soft while maintaining shape over time.
Plush pillows come in varying loft levels, so choose based on your sleeping position:
Low Loft: Best for stomach sleepers to prevent neck strain.
Medium Loft: Ideal for back sleepers for balanced support.
High Loft: Perfect for side sleepers to fill the gap between the neck and shoulder.
If you tend to sleep hot, look for pillows with breathable covers and moisture-wicking properties. Cooling gel-infused plush pillows are also an excellent choice for heat-sensitive sleepers.
A pillow’s ability to resist dust mites, allergens, and bacteria is critical for maintaining a healthy sleeping environment. Many plush pillows feature machine-washable covers, ensuring easy upkeep.
High-quality plush pillows maintain their shape and softness longer. While cheaper options may flatten quickly, investing in premium materials ensures sustained comfort and support.
